2002 V6 Camry won’t idle after battery change\cleaning of terminals

Hello everybody,

I changed the battery in my 2002 Camry (V6 Auto Transmission) two years ago at 40K. I remember after I did that the car would not idle. I figured it just needed to re-learn my driving patterns ECT. Seems like it did and every thing has been fine. Last weekend while tuning up the beast I noticed some corrosion starting again on the terminals so I removed and cleaned them (Negative wire first). Now the beast won?t idle again. I have removed and re connected the terminals a few times and have driven over 500 miles and it still won?t idle. Any ideas on how to reset the engine-control\computer memory that adjusts the idle air by-pass. Or something along those lines. Chilton?s does not have a manual out for the

2002 Camry yet. Current mileage 82K Any help on this would be greatly appreciated. Thank you in advance. Jimmy
